Section 1: How the Game Starts

When you hit “Start,” the runway lights up and the aircraft lifts off. The multiplier begins at 1x and rises in real time; you have to decide whether to pull the lever before the plane lifts higher than your chosen cash‑out point. The interface is uncluttered: a single button to place bets and a live counter that shows how many players are on board.

  • Minimum stake: $0.10 – perfect for quick trials.
  • Maximum stake: $100 – allows for short bursts of high‑risk action.
  • Unlimited potential payoff.

Because the game runs on a provably fair system, each flight’s outcome is cryptographically sealed, giving players confidence that no one can rig the sky.

Section 4: Two‑Bet Strategy – Double Play in One Flight

Spribe allows two simultaneous bets per round, letting you diversify risk on a single flight. A typical setup for short sessions looks like this:

  • Bet 1: $1, auto cash‑out at 1.5x.
  • Bet 2: $1, no auto cash‑out—hoping for a higher multiplier.

This approach balances safety and ambition: even if the second bet fails, the first guarantees a small win that keeps morale high during rapid play sequences.

Section 7: The Role of Randomness – Embracing Uncertainty

The plane’s lift is governed by an RNG that pulls seeds from both the operator and the first three players who bet in that round. Because of this design:

  • No player can predict when the plane will disappear.
  • The randomness stays consistent across platforms—PCs, tablets, phones.
  • Even seasoned players experience moments of surprise.

This unpredictability is part of what fuels the rapid session excitement—a constant reminder that every round is fresh and uncharted territory.
